build!: Switch to openedx-core (renamed from openedx-learning)

Instead of installing openedx-learning==0.32.0, we install openedx-core==0.34.1.
We update various class names, function names, docstrings, and comments to
represent the rename:

* We say "openedx-core" when referring to the whole repo or PyPI project
  * or occasionally "Open edX Core" if we want it to look nice in the docs.
* We say "openedx_content" to refer to the Content API within openedx-core,
   which is actually the thing we have been calling "Learning Core" all along.
  * In snake-case code, it's `*_openedx_content_*`.
  * In camel-case code, it's `*OpenedXContent*`

For consistency's sake we avoid anything else like oex_core, OeXCore,
OpenEdXCore, OexContent, openedx-content, OpenEdxContent, etc.
There should be no more references to learning_core, learning-core, Learning Core,
Learning-Core, LC, openedx-learning, openedx_learning, etc.

BREAKING CHANGE: for openedx-learning/openedx-core developers:
You may need to uninstall openedx-learning and re-install openedx-core
from your venv. If running tutor, you may need to un-mount openedx-learning,
rename the directory to openedx-core, re-mount it, and re-build.
The code APIs themselves are fully backwards-compatible.

def get_html(self):
""" Returns html required for rendering the block. """
if self.data:
data = self.data
user = (
self.runtime.service(self, 'user')
.get_current_user()
)
user_id = user.opt_attrs.get(ATTR_KEY_DEPRECATED_ANONYMOUS_USER_ID)
if user_id:
data = data.replace("%%USER_ID%%", user_id)
data = data.replace("%%COURSE_ID%%", str(self.scope_ids.usage_id.context_key))
if user.emails:
email = user.emails[0]
data = data.replace("%%USER_EMAIL%%", email)
return data
return self.data

# NOTE: html descriptors are special. We do not want to parse and
# export them ourselves, because that can break things (e.g. lxml
# adds body tags when it exports, but they should just be html
# snippets that will be included in the middle of pages.
@classmethod
def load_definition(cls, xml_object, system, location, id_generator): # lint-amnesty, pylint: disable=arguments-differ
'''Load a descriptor from the specified xml_object:
If there is a filename attribute, load it as a string, and
log a warning if it is not parseable by etree.HTMLParser.
If there is not a filename attribute, the definition is the body
of the xml_object, without the root tag (do not want <html> in the
middle of a page)
Args:
xml_object: an lxml.etree._Element containing the definition to load
system: the modulestore system or runtime which caches data
location: the usage id for the block--used to compute the filename if none in the xml_object
id_generator: used by other impls of this method to generate the usage_id
'''
filename = xml_object.get('filename')
if filename is None:
definition_xml = copy.deepcopy(xml_object)
cls.clean_metadata_from_xml(definition_xml)
return {'data': stringify_children(definition_xml)}, []
else:
# html is special. cls.filename_extension is 'xml', but
# if 'filename' is in the definition, that means to load
# from .html
# 'filename' in html pointers is a relative path
# (not same as 'html/blah.html' when the pointer is in a directory itself)
pointer_path = "{category}/{url_path}".format(
category='html',
url_path=name_to_pathname(location.block_id)
)
base = path(pointer_path).dirname()
# log.debug("base = {0}, base.dirname={1}, filename={2}".format(base, base.dirname(), filename))
filepath = f"{base}/{filename}.html"
# log.debug("looking for html file for {0} at {1}".format(location, filepath))
# VS[compat]
# TODO (cpennington): If the file doesn't exist at the right path,
# give the class a chance to fix it up. The file will be written out
# again in the correct format. This should go away once the CMS is
# online and has imported all current (fall 2012) courses from xml
if not system.resources_fs.exists(filepath):
candidates = cls.backcompat_paths(filepath)
# log.debug("candidates = {0}".format(candidates))
for candidate in candidates:
if system.resources_fs.exists(candidate):
filepath = candidate
break
try:
with system.resources_fs.open(filepath, encoding='utf-8') as infile:
html = infile.read()
# Log a warning if we can't parse the file, but don't error
if not check_html(html) and len(html) > 0:
msg = f"Couldn't parse html in {filepath}, content = {html}"
log.warning(msg)
system.error_tracker("Warning: " + msg)
definition = {'data': html}
# TODO (ichuang): remove this after migration
# for Fall 2012 LMS migration: keep filename (and unmangled filename)
definition['filename'] = [filepath, filename]
return definition, []
except ResourceNotFound as err:
msg = 'Unable to load file contents at path {}: {} '.format(
filepath, err)
# add more info and re-raise
raise Exception(msg).with_traceback(sys.exc_info()[2])
